About Acupuncture

Acupuncture is a traditional Chinese medicine technique increasingly integrated into modern internal medicine practice. It involves the insertion of extremely thin, sterile needles into specific points on the body, known as acupoints, to stimulate the body's natural healing processes and restore balance. An internal medicine specialist performing acupuncture combines this ancient wisdom with a deep understanding of systemic physiology and pathology. This holistic approach is used to manage a wide range of conditions, from chronic pain and migraines to stress-related disorders and digestive issues, by promoting energy flow (Qi), releasing endorphins, and modulating the nervous system. It offers a valuable, often low-risk, complementary therapy for patients seeking alternatives or adjuncts to conventional treatments.

Who is this surgery for?

  • Chronic pain conditions (e.g., back pain, neck pain, osteoarthritis).
  • Migraine and tension-type headaches.
  • Nausea and vomiting (e.g., related to chemotherapy or pregnancy).
  • Anxiety, stress, and insomnia.
  • Digestive disorders like irritable bowel syndrome (IBS).
  • Allergic rhinitis (hay fever).
  • Support for smoking cessation and weight management.
  • Fibromyalgia and other chronic fatigue syndromes.

How to prepare

  • Wear loose, comfortable clothing to allow easy access to acupuncture points.
  • Eat a light meal 1-2 hours before your session; avoid being overly full or fasting.
  • Stay well-hydrated before and after the procedure.
  • Inform your internal medicine doctor about all medications, supplements, and health conditions.
  • Discuss any fears or concerns about needles beforehand.
  • Avoid strenuous exercise, alcohol, or caffeine immediately before the session.

Risks & possible complications

  • Minor bleeding, bruising, or soreness at needle insertion sites.
  • Rare risk of infection if non-sterile needles are used (ensure practitioner uses single-use, sterile needles).
  • Dizziness or fainting (rare).
  • Very rare risk of organ injury if needles are inserted improperly (extremely unlikely with a trained professional).
  • Temporary worsening of symptoms in some individuals.

Recovery & hospital stay

  • Most patients feel relaxed or energized immediately after; rest if you feel drowsy.
  • Drink plenty of water to help flush out any released toxins.
  • Avoid strenuous activity for a few hours post-treatment.
  • Minor soreness may last for a day or two; a warm compress can help.
  • Observe needle sites for signs of unusual redness or swelling (infection is rare).
  • Follow your doctor's recommended schedule for follow-up sessions, as acupuncture often requires a series for optimal effect.
